Almost $1 billion of this went into tools, content, and companies that focus on the corporate market. 6. broken the girl in the boxWebJul 18, 2012 · Hierarchy culture is characterised by predictability and an internal focus. The emphasis is on information management, documentation, stability, routines, centralisation, continuity, and control (Keskin et al., 2005). In a Hierarchy culture, members are bonded together through internal controls and are governed by procedures. car dealerships holland michiganWebCultural learning is the way a group of people or animals within a society or culture tend to learn and pass on information.
